The below graph shows the average terraced house price in the Wokingham local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The five 31 HARROW WAY sales between December 2002 and February 2018 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the July 2014 sale was for 6% above the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 6% above the HPI over time, until the February 2018 sale, where it falls to 1% below the HPI. The line then continues to track at 1% below the HPI.

The below map shows the location of 31 HARROW WAY, an approximate outline of the building(s), and the indicative extent of the property. The plot extent is a Land Registry INSPIRE Index Polygon, and it is important to note that a title may include more than one polygon, whereas only one polygon is shown on the map (the polygon which intersects with the position of 31 HARROW WAY). The full extent of the land contained in any registered title can only be identified from the individual title plan. The maps on this page should not be relied upon to establish the extent of a title.
